Subject: Mail Room Relocation — Effective Monday

Hello all,

The mail room is moving from the ground floor of Larkspur House to Room B12 in the basement of the Tindall Annex. Couriers should be redirected there from Monday morning onward. Sorting shelves and the franking machine move over the weekend; please hold outgoing post until Tuesday. The new room stays locked outside delivery windows, so reception staff will need the door code below to accept parcels.

door code, tajof-kageg: bdg-QVDCE-3

## Further Reading

The Oakenshell component library follows strict semantic versioning: breaking prop changes bump the major, new components bump the minor. Reviewers should flag any PR that alters a public component signature without a changeset entry. Deprecations remain for two major releases. Full versioning policy, release cadence, and the deprecation process are documented on the internal page here.

runbook for tagug-hafog: https://jira.lumiclabs.internal/projects/pages/pages/9773c0d8

**Solver stuck at "pending"?** If TimeWeave jobs for Brindlemoor Academy hang past five minutes, the constraint worker probably lost its queue lease. Restart the scheduler pod first, then re-trigger the job. If it still stalls, hit the admin requeue endpoint manually. For that call you'll need the bearer token below.

login token, yajeg-fawif: eyJhbGciOiJIUzI1NiIsInR5cCI6IkpXVCJ9.eyJzdWIiOiIEdPQYnZXaZIn0.HSRTnYZBx0Qc

Internal Memo — Lease Renegotiation, Harwick Point Facility

For the incoming director: our lease at Harwick Point expires in eleven months. Landlord Copperfield Estates has signaled a 14% increase at renewal. We have engaged Merrow Advisory to benchmark alternatives in the Dalton corridor; early indications suggest comparable space at 8% below our current rate. Facilities can absorb a move over one quarter if needed. Negotiations open next month. Your read on the following is requested.

management briefing: The pricing group signed off on a budget of $40.7 million for Project Holath. The renewal with Holethax Holdings closes at $35.8 million a year, 63 percent above the last contract.